The Senior Clinical Informaticist is a key leader in bridging clinical workflows and technology to optimize pediatric patient care. This role focuses on the design, implementation, and support of clinical information systems, ensuring alignment with best practices and pediatric-specific needs. Responsibilities include collaborating with healthcare teams to analyze and improve clinical processes, training staff on system use, and providing ongoing support for electronic health records (EHR) and other clinical applications. Strong analytical skills, a deep understanding of pediatric care, and the ability to lead interdisciplinary teams are essential for success in this position..
